Oat Company manufactures oatmeal for breakfast cereal. Direct materials are added at the beginning of the manufacturing process and conversion costs are incurred evenly throughout the manufacturing process. Data for the most recent period are as follows:

Work in process, January 31 — 65,000 units, 40% completed for conversion costs Units started during February, 475,000

Work in process, February 28 — 40,000 units, 20% completed for conversion costs

Calculate Oat Company’s physical flow of units, equivalent units, cost per equivalent unit and assign costs to Finished Goods and Ending Work-in-Process inventories using the FIFO method of process costing. Clearly indicate the costs assigned to inventory categories.

 

 

Costs for February:
Direct materials
Conversion costs
Beginning WIP
$ 79,250
$ 37,600
Added
$ 973,750
$1,638,800
